'Twilight' or 'Harry Potter'? Kristen or Emma? Teen Choice Awards Air Tonight "Twilight" or "Harry Potter"? Kristen or Emma? Lady Gaga or Katy Perry? Decisions, decisions. The 2011 Teen Choice Awards screen air Sunday on Fox at 8/7C, and it's sure to be as tense as a chance run-in between a werewolf and a vampire (or, if you prefer, a bespectacled wizard and Lord Voldermort).

Taylor Lautner, Robert Pattinson and Kristen Stewart are all nominated for Choice Movie Actor and Actress in Sci-Fi and Fantasy. Daniel Radcliffe and Emma Watson are also nominated on those respective categories, and "Twilight" will be going head-to-head with "Harry Potter and the Deathly Hallows: Part I" in the Sci-Fi/Fantasy Movie category.

Will we see a repeat of the MTV Movie Awards, in which "The Twilight Saga: Eclipse" swept the competition?
